Reviewer brief

Summary

sbom-diff-and-risk is a local CLI for comparing two SBOMs or dependency manifests and producing deterministic review artifacts: JSON, Markdown, and SARIF. It is built for conservative supply-chain review, not for vulnerability scanning or package reputation scoring.

Current stable GitHub release: v1.0.0. Production PyPI remains deferred.

For the shortest ordered review route, use reviewer-path.md.

Why this project matters

Dependency review often needs evidence that is stable enough for code review, CI, and audit trails. This project turns dependency changes into repeatable findings, optional policy outcomes, and machine-readable security output while keeping default analysis offline and file-based.

Capability map

Area What exists
Deterministic local analysis Compares CycloneDX, SPDX, requirements.txt, and conservative pyproject.toml inputs without hidden network access by default.
Reviewer output Produces JSON and Markdown reports for dependency diffs, heuristic risk buckets, and policy outcomes. It can also write compact summary.json and policy-only policy.json sidecars for CI consumers.
Security tooling output Emits a conservative SARIF subset for selected high-signal findings and explicit policy violations.
Provenance-aware reporting Optionally records PyPI provenance and integrity evidence when --enrich-pypi is enabled.
Scorecard signals Optionally records OpenSSF Scorecard evidence when --enrich-scorecard is enabled and a repository mapping is explicit enough.
Policy support Supports local YAML policies for thresholds, source allowlists, provenance requirements, and Scorecard thresholds.

What this project intentionally does not claim

  • It does not claim to be a vulnerability scanner.
  • It does not resolve CVEs, advisories, or exploitability.
  • It does not score package reputation or declare packages safe.
  • It does not perform hidden network enrichment.
  • It does not treat TestPyPI success as production PyPI readiness.
  • It does not currently publish to production PyPI.
  • It does not treat PyPI Trusted Publishing provenance, GitHub workflow artifact attestations, and GitHub Release asset verification as interchangeable evidence.
